The Perioperative Team, a remarkable group of nurses who seamlessly flex between the ASU, PACU, and ENDO, embodies an extraordinary commitment to their patients and one another. Their adaptability and ability to deliver exceptional care across all perioperative settings make them truly deserving of the Team DAISY Award.
These nurses consistently go above and beyond to ensure patients are well cared for throughout their procedural journeys. Whether in Pre-Op, PACU, or Endo, they provide comfort and reassurance during what can often be a daunting experience. Their compassionate approach helps patients feel informed, calm, and supported, easing fears and fostering trust. Patients undergoing repeated procedures frequently develop strong connections with the team, resuming conversations and building rapport with each visit.
It’s heartwarming to witness such compassionate nursing care, especially with patients who require frequent interventions over extended periods. One example of their incredible dedication occurred in the ENDO unit when a patient received a cancer diagnosis. A nurse at the bedside recognized the need for emotional support and led a prayer circle involving the entire nearby team. Another powerful moment happened in the PACU during a Code Green. A patient, frustrated by unexpected news of needing another procedure, became agitated. His nurse from the previous day stepped in, leveraging their connection to de-escalate the situation. By the time he was transported, he was calm and expressed gratitude to the team.
Beyond patient care, this team fosters an exceptional sense of camaraderie and mutual support. Whether celebrating life milestones, hosting potlucks, or offering prayers and encouragement, they exemplify what it means to be a family. From birthdays and graduations to supporting colleagues on medical leave or facing personal challenges, they always care for one another.
Their flexibility and teamwork are unmatched, as they regularly adjust schedules, swap shifts, and ensure adequate coverage to maintain excellent patient care while supporting work-life balance. Whether switching from 12-hour to 9-hour shifts or simply stepping in when needed, they consistently prioritize the needs of the team and their patients.
This compassionate, skilled, and dedicated group of nurses exemplifies the essence of excellence in nursing care. Their unwavering commitment to their patients and one another makes them an outstanding example of the profession and truly deserving of the Team DAISY Award.
